Giving Philosophy
The foundation supports bringing important stories to life through film, television, and stage productions, with a focus on creating impactful work that engages with social issues and promotes cultural access as a fundamental human right.
Tips for Applicants
This is not a traditional grant-making foundation. It appears to be a charitable vehicle for supporting the parent company's own productions rather than an open funder for external applicants. Direct approaches would likely need to relate to collaborative production opportunities rather than grant applications.
